Transaction ef73ae1ee3f2c205dc81b57b4d4145b64d134a6d7104c2a9bb019144a2319165
1 Input
2 Outputs
- ef73ae1ee3f2c205dc81b57b4d4145b64d134a6d7104c2a9bb019144a2319165:0
- ef73ae1ee3f2c205dc81b57b4d4145b64d134a6d7104c2a9bb019144a2319165:1
value 847572
address 3DJPp7ynbeoVnx8J2YTsJXnK7jym6uoHsz
value 5393093
address 1Pu8FTYieufkzYuLLYPveCvLANM3Rkcx4C